您好,欢迎光临本网站![请登录][注册会员]  

搜索资源列表

  1. huffman编码的c程序代码

  2. 哈夫曼编码的理论依据是变字长编码理论。在变字长编码中,编码器的编码输出码字是字长不等的码字,按编码输入信息符号出现的统计概率,给输出码字分配以不同的字长。对于编码输入中,出现大概率的信息符号,赋以短字长的输出码字; 对于编码输入中,出现小概率的信息符号,赋以长字长的输出码字。可以证明,按照概率出现大小的顺序,对输出码字分配不同码字长度的变字长编码方法,其输出码字的平均码长最短,与信源熵值最接近,编码方法最佳。
  3. 所属分类:C/C++

    • 发布日期:2011-08-10
    • 文件大小:5kb
    • 提供者:ZLN07092029
  1. John G.Proakis Masoud Salehi 通信系统工程

  2. 第1章 绪论 1.1 历史回顾 1.2 电通信系统的基本组成 1.2.1 数字通信系统 1.2.2 数字通信的早期工作 1.3 通信信道及其特征 1.4 通信信道的数学模型 1.5 本书的结构 1.6 深入学习 第2章 信号和系统的频域分析 2.1 傅里叶级数 2.1.1 实信号的傅里叶级数:三角傅里叶级数 2.2 傅里叶变换 2.2.1 实信号、偶信号和奇信号的傅里叶变换 2.2.2 傅里叶变换的基本性质 2.2.3 周期信号的傅里叶变换 2.3 功率和能量 2.3.1 能量型信号 2.3.
  3. 所属分类:3G/移动开发

    • 发布日期:2011-12-04
    • 文件大小:13mb
    • 提供者:icecliff
  1. 霍夫曼编码及香农编码课程设计

  2. 霍夫曼编码及香农编码:信源编码主要可分为无失真信源编码和限失真信源编码。无失真信源编码主要适用于离散信源或数字信号,如文本、表格及工程图纸等信源,它们要求进行无失真地数据压缩,要求完全能够无失真地可逆恢复。凡是能载荷一定的信息量,且码字的平均长度最短,可分离的变长码的码字集合称为最佳变长码,为此必须将概率大的信息符号编以短的码字,概率小的符号编以长的码字,是的平均码字长度最短,能得到最佳的编码方法主要有:香农,费诺,霍夫曼编码等,实现至少两种无失真信源编码(香农码,哈夫曼码、费诺码)及其编码效
  3. 所属分类:其它

    • 发布日期:2012-03-19
    • 文件大小:90kb
    • 提供者:jiayongxia3
  1. 数字通信实验

  2. 基于MATLAB的离散无记忆高斯信源的失真-率函数曲线仿真;设定符号错误概率为10的负5次方,基于MATLAB仿真分析无记忆调制的最佳接收机性能。
  3. 所属分类:专业指导

    • 发布日期:2014-03-21
    • 文件大小:14kb
    • 提供者:u012233724
  1. MATLAB实现霍夫曼编码

  2. 通信的数字化是它能与计算机技术和数字信号处理技术相结合的基础,而实现通信数字化的前提是信源能提供的各种用于传递的消息,例如语音、图像、数据、文字等都必须以数字化形式表示。而信源编码是数字通信系统中的重要组成部分,他是保证信号有效传输的一种重要方式。霍夫曼编码依据字符出现的概率来构造异字头的平均长度最短的码字,有时称之为最佳编码,其优越的性能被广泛使用在数字通信系统中。霍夫曼编码已经成为数据压缩的灵魂算法。本文介绍了无失真编码算法的构造,霍夫曼编码的规则和特点,同时分析了对信源进行优化的方法,最
  3. 所属分类:讲义

    • 发布日期:2017-12-26
    • 文件大小:1kb
    • 提供者:jerma666
  1. 信道容量的迭代算法(计算最佳信源概率、信道容量C)

  2. [例3.6]某对称离散信道的信道转移概率矩阵P为: 1/3 1/3 1/6 1/6 1/6 1/6 1/3 1/3 计算其最佳信源概率和信道容量C。 附:程序代码如下: #include #include #define MAX 50 double Calculate_a(int k,double pa[]); double Calculate_C1(double pa[],double a[]); double Calculate_C2(double a[]); int r,s; doubl
  3. 所属分类:C

    • 发布日期:2009-01-13
    • 文件大小:19kb
    • 提供者:u013298611
  1. Hufman算法C#实现代码

  2. Hufman算法的C#实现代码:Huffman (1952年) 研究出一种基于信源符号概率 Pi (1 <= i = P2 >= P3 >= ... >= Pq ii). 用0 和1 分别表示概率最小的两个信源符号,并将这两个概率最小的 符号合并为一个符号,得到只包含 q-1 个符号的新信源,称为 S 信源 的缩减信源 S1.
  3. 所属分类:其它

    • 发布日期:2009-02-13
    • 文件大小:339kb
    • 提供者:0_0
  1. 基于多窃听协作的最佳中继安全可靠性能研究.pdf

  2. 物理层安全技术可以有效地对抗窃听行为,提高主链路传输的可靠性。考虑存在多个窃听攻击的无线中 继网络,且信源到目的端的直传链路始终存在,中继节点和窃听节点在转发数据时均采用解码转发方式,提出了 基于多窃听协作的最佳中继选择方案;推导了非中继传输系统和最佳中继传输系统的中断概率和截获概率表达 式;分析了不同的中继选择方案对安全可靠性能的影响。仿真结果表明,不同的中继选择方案将直接影响到目的 节点可获得的信道容量及系统中断概率;所提方案可以实现更低的系统中断概率;系统中断概率和截获概率均随 着中继数
  3. 所属分类:系统安全

    • 发布日期:2019-05-19
    • 文件大小:829kb
    • 提供者:lijunxia20020
  1. IPFS白皮书中文版

  2. 星际文件系统是一种点对点的分布式文件系统, 旨在连接所有有相同的文 件系统的计算机设备。在某些方面, IPFS 类似于 web, 但 web 是中心化的,而 IPFS 是一个单一的 Bittorrent 群集, 用 git 仓库分布式存储。换句话说, IPFS 提供了高吞吐量的内容寻址块存储模型, 具有内容寻址的超链接。这形成了一 个广义的 Merkle DAG 数据结构,可以用这个数据结构构建版本文件系统,区块 链,甚至是永久性网站。。 IPFS 结合了分布式哈希表, 带有激励机制的块交换和
  3. 所属分类:Dapp

    • 发布日期:2019-09-04
    • 文件大小:626kb
    • 提供者:rongswjtu
  1. 费诺编码C++实现!!!!

  2. 费诺编码属于统计匹配编码,但它一般不是最佳的编码方法。编码步骤为:(1)将信源消息(符号)按其出现的概率由大到小依次排列;(2)将依次排列的信源符号按概率值分为两大组,使两个组的概率之和近于相同,并对各组分别赋予一个二进制码元“0”和“1”;(3)将每一大组的信源符号进一步再分成两组,使划分后的两个组的概率之和近于相同,并又分别赋予一个二进制符号“0”和“1”;(4)如此重复,直至每个组只剩下一个信源符号为止;(5)信源符号所对应的码字即为费诺码。费诺码考虑了信源的统计特性,使经常出现的信源符号
  3. 所属分类:C/C++

    • 发布日期:2020-06-22
    • 文件大小:2kb
    • 提供者:a2698084940
  1. 香农编码 哈夫曼编码 信息论期中作业

  2. 根据香农编码,费诺编码和哈夫曼编码的最佳编码思想,运用C语言或Matlab语言任选2个给予分别实现,其中哈夫曼编码必选. 基本要求(15): 1.输入任意个数的信源符号 2.输入任意大小的概率分布(ΣPi=1) 3.哈夫曼编码给出方式选择 4. 输出编码结果 5.输出信源熵,平均码长,编码效率等 6.编程加注解 附加要求(5): 1.能实现哈夫曼多进制(元)编码(3进制) 或 2.能实现哈夫曼多重(扩展)编码(2重,信源2-3个符号)
  3. 所属分类:C

    • 发布日期:2009-06-10
    • 文件大小:180kb
    • 提供者:zlj800800